
The Season 27 finale of NBC's Law & Order: Special Victims Unit, titled "Monster," centers on a critical mistake during a kidnapped child's rescue that complicates court proceedings and challenges the SVU team, led by Captain Olivia Benson. The episode also features Detective Jake Griffin facing danger while probing his former mentor. Despite the dramatic conclusion, NBC has confirmed the series will continue with Season 28, ensuring ongoing investigations and character developments.
